This diagram from Guitar Geek shows Stevie's gear set up, complete with his GHS Nickel Rocker strings.

Rene Martinez, Stevie's guitar tech says about his strings in this *Music Radar article "...He started with a .013 and ended with a .060. They were big, yes, but that wasn't the only thing; it was the action, the height of the strings. I used to adjust the screws down at the bridge to raise the height, and I would run out of thread - I couldn't make the strings any higher."

Stevie Ray started off playing thicker strings in the beginning of his famous career, but later on in his final years he switched to a 11-58 gauge GHS string set.
